Anzac biscuits have long been associated with the Australian and New Zealand Army Corps (ANZAC) established in World War I. It has been claimed that biscuits were sent by wives and women's groups to soldiers abroad because the ingredients do not spoil easily and the biscuits kept well during naval transportation. These biscuits are super easy to make and very delicious too.
Ingredients:
Flour 1 cup
Rolled oats 1 cup
Desiccated coconut 3/4 cup
Sugar 1/2 cup
150g butter
Golden syrup / Honey 2 tbsp
1/2 tsp bicarb soda mixed in two tbsp water

Method:
Mix all the dry ingredients. Then melt the butter, add the golden syrup or honey. Add 2 tbsp water to ½ tsp soda bicarb and pour into the pan. When the mixture foams up add it to the dry ingredients. Mix well and form balls. Line them on a baking tray. Bake at 180 degrees centigrade for 15 – 20 minutes.
